Regular Season Round 17: Bima Perkasa - NSH 83-78
Date: February 2, 2019
The most crucial game of the last round was another loss of top-ranked NSH (9-5) in Sakti on Saturday night. Visitors were defeated by second ranked Bima Perkasa (7-6) 83-78. It may be a crucial game in the contest for the top position in the league. Bima Perkasa shot 30 for 44 from the free-throw line, while NSH only scored fourteen points from the stripe. Bima Perkasa had a 35-21 advantage in offensive rebounds. 32 personal fouls committed by NSH helped opponents get some easy free throw opportunities. Americans were the main players on the court. Forward David Atkinson (203-91, college: Salem Intern.) stepped up with a double-double by scoring 27 points, 10 rebounds, 4 assists and 5 steals for the winners and guard David Seagers (188-88, college: Dowling) chipped in 22 points, 15 rebounds and 4 assists. Guard Dashaun Wiggins (188-91, college: Portland St.) responded with 28 points and 8 rebounds and power forward Anthony Simpson (202-87, college: Kent St.) scored 7 points, 12 rebounds and 5 assists. Both coaches used bench players in such tough game. Bima Perkasa maintains second place with 7-6 record having just three points less than leader Stapac, which they share with Satria Muda. NSH at the other side still keeps top position with five games lost. Bima Perkasa will have a break next round, and it should allow them to practice more before next game. NSH will play at home against Siliwangi and it may be a tough game between close rivals.
